MCP6V02T-E/SN Description

MCP6V02T-E/SN Description

The MCP6V02T-E/SN from Microchip Technology is a high-precision, zero-drift operational amplifier designed for applications requiring ultra-low offset voltage and minimal input bias current. Packaged in an 8-SOIC and available in Tape & Reel (TR), this dual-channel op-amp operates over a 1.8V to 5.5V supply range, making it suitable for both low-voltage and standard 5V systems. Its zero-drift architecture ensures stable performance over time and temperature, eliminating the need for frequent recalibration.

MCP6V02T-E/SN Features

  • Ultra-Low Offset Voltage: 2 µV ensures high DC accuracy for precision signal conditioning.
  • Low Input Bias Current: 1 pA minimizes errors in high-impedance sensor interfaces.
  • Low Power Consumption: 300 µA per channel (typical) makes it ideal for battery-powered devices.
  • Wide Supply Range: 1.8V to 5.5V supports diverse applications, from portable electronics to industrial systems.
  • Zero-Drift Technology: Auto-correction circuitry eliminates offset and drift, enhancing long-term stability.
  • Moderate Speed: 1.3 MHz GBW and 0.5V/µs slew rate balance precision and dynamic performance.
  • Robust Packaging: MSL 1 (Unlimited) and RoHS3 compliance ensure reliability in harsh environments.

MCP6V02T-E/SN Applications

  • Sensor Signal Conditioning: Ideal for strain gauges, thermocouples, and bridge sensors due to its low noise and drift.
  • Medical Instrumentation: Suitable for ECG amplifiers and portable diagnostic devices requiring high DC accuracy.
  • Industrial Control Systems: Used in PLC analog inputs, 4-20mA transmitters, and data acquisition systems.
  • Battery-Powered Devices: Energy-efficient operation extends runtime in IoT sensors and wearable electronics.
  • Automotive Electronics: Reliable performance in pressure sensors and battery management systems.
